Why a 1.8 kW Solar Power System Hits the Sweet Spot
Think of it as the "Goldilocks zone" for urban energy independence. Unlike oversized arrays requiring vast spaces, a 1.8 kW system fits snugly on 10-12㎡ roofs – perfect for terraced homes in London or apartments in Barcelona. With 6-8 high-efficiency panels, it delivers:
- 1,500-1,800 kWh annual output (covering 40-60% of a 2-person household's needs)
- Grid independence during peak daylight hours
- ROI in 5-7 years with current European feed-in tariffs
"But will it work on cloudy days?" you ask. Modern mono PERC panels generate power even in diffuse light – a game-changer for Amsterdam or Glasgow.
By the Numbers: Performance Metrics That Matter
Let's demystify the math. Based on Eurostat's irradiation maps, here's how a 1.8 kW system performs across Europe:
- Southern Europe (Madrid/Nice): 1,850 kWh/year → €440 savings
- Central Europe (Paris/Munich): 1,600 kWh/year → €380 savings
- Northern Europe (Dublin/Stockholm): 1,300 kWh/year → €310 savings
These figures assume 22% panel efficiency and IEA's average €0.24/kWh rates. Pro tip: Pair with time-of-use tariffs to maximize returns.

Inside the System: Components Made Simple
No engineering degree required! Here's what makes a robust 1.8 kW setup:
Core Components
- Panels: 6-8 units (e.g., Longi Hi-MO 5 at 450W each)
- Inverter: String-type (Fronius or SMA) with >98% efficiency
- Mounting: Lightweight aluminum rails (roof-load < 15kg/㎡)
Hidden Heroes
- DC optimizers for shade management
- Wi-Fi monitoring apps (track production in real-time)
- Lightning arrestors – your safety net during storms
Beyond Panels: Smart Storage & Grid Synergy
Imagine your solar system working overnight. With a 5kWh battery (like Tesla Powerwall), our 1.8 kW setup can:
- Increase self-consumption from 40% to 80%+
- Provide backup during outages (critical for remote areas)
- Enable virtual power plant participation – earn by stabilizing grids
In Portugal, households with battery-coupled systems achieve 94% energy autonomy – a glimpse into Europe's energy future.
